Title:   Lamp
Category:   Lamps
Description:   Intact.
Herringbone pattern on rim, rosette on discus, with tiny depressed dots beyond petals. Pierced handle, doubly grooved in front and behind. Almond-shaped reverse, enclosed by grooved line and containing eight stamped circles arranged in an approximately cruciform desigh. Stamped circle either side of base of hand.
Unglazed.
Light red clay.
Type XXVIII of Corinth collection.
